Jogging routes around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al traverse a landscape characterized by the Mürz river valley, gentle hills, and forested areas. The region offers a mix of riverside paths, lakeside loops, and trails that wind through the surrounding countryside. Elevation changes are generally moderate, making it accessible for various fitness levels. This area provides a natural setting for running, with routes often passing through green spaces and offering views of the local terrain.

The eighth wonder of the world? Well, this is a very special place! Right at the start of the Bründlweg trail, a six-meter-deep pond awaits the brave. A 40-meter-long footbridge spans the shimmering water, and not just any old way! You can wade in up to your calves and still reach the other side with a steady step. The railing ensures you don't fall into the chilly water, and the stepping stones help you cross safely. But if things get a bit tiring, there's a cozy rest area in the middle. There you can sit and look directly at the famous Steirereck inn – a real treat for the eyes and the soul. And when you finally reach the other side, a hut even awaits you to dry your feet. You can look back with pride on your underwater-above-water walk and think to yourself – this kind of experience is truly out of the ordinary! You can definitely say that this is a real taste of Styrian joie de vivre.

There are over 25 dedicated running routes in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al, offering a variety of distances and difficulty levels to suit different preferences.
Yes,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al offers several easy running routes. Approximately 8 routes are classified as easy, often following the Mürz river valley or gentle paths through green spaces, making them ideal for beginners or a relaxed jog.
Running trails in the region vary in length. For example, the Running loop from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al is about 6.2 km (3.8 miles), while longer options like Austria's Longest Bench – Rührer Inn loop from Pogusch extend to over 11 km (7 miles).
Many of the easier routes, particularly those along the Mürz river or around lakes, are suitable for families. Their moderate elevation changes and scenic surroundings provide an enjoyable experience for all ages. Look for routes classified as 'easy' or 'moderate' for the best family-friendly options.
Generally, dogs are welcome on the running trails in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al. It's always recommended to keep your dog on a leash, especially in populated areas or near wildlife, and to carry waste bags to maintain the cleanliness of the paths.
Yes, many running routes in the area are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. Examples include the Wanderlteich loop from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al and the Mürz – Freizeit See loop from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al, which offer varied scenery without retracing your steps.
The running trails in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al offer diverse scenery, including paths along the Mürz river, loops around lakes like the Wanderlteich, and routes winding through gentle hills and forested areas. You'll often find views of the local terrain and green spaces.
The komoot community highly rates the running experience in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al, with an average score of 2.7 stars from over 5 reviews. Runners often praise the varied local scenery, the accessibility of routes for different fitness levels, and the natural setting for their runs.
Yes, the region offers several points of interest. While running, you might pass by or be near historical sites like Pichl Castle or Oberkapfenberg Castle. For those seeking views, there are also mountain peaks such as Rauschkogel Summit nearby.
Many routes in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al provide scenic views, especially those that ascend into the gentle hills surrounding the valley. For instance, the Austria's Longest Bench – Rührer Inn loop from Pogusch is known for its scenic vistas and a notable landmark.
Spring, summer, and autumn generally offer the most pleasant conditions for jogging in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al, with mild temperatures and vibrant natural scenery. Winter jogging is also possible, especially on well-maintained paths, but runners should be prepared for colder temperatures and potentially snowy or icy conditions.
Many running routes in Sankt Lorenzen im Mürztal, particularly those starting directly from the town or nearby villages, are easily accessible. While specific parking details for each route are not listed, routes originating from populated areas typically have convenient parking options. Public transport connections to the main town also make several starting points accessible.
